About Mölnlycke
Mölnlycke is a world-leading medical products and solutions company that equips healthcare professionals to achieve the best patient, clinical and economic outcomes. Our business is organized into four business areas Wound Care, Operating Room Solutions, Gloves, and Antiseptics. Customer centricity, sustainability, and digitalization are at the heart of everything we do.
Mölnlycke employs around 8,400 people.
The company headquarters are in Gothenburg, Sweden, and we operate in more than 100 countries worldwide. Since 2007, the company has been part of Investor AB, an engaged owner of high-quality, global companies which were founded by the Wallenberg family in 1916.
